Benefits Of High Protein Meals

High protein meals are popular for weight loss. They help you feel full, burn calories, and maintain muscle. Eating more protein can change the way your body works. It can boost your metabolism and curb cravings. This is why many people choose high protein meals for their diet plans.

Supports Muscle Growth And Repair

Protein is essential for muscle growth. It repairs muscles after exercise, aiding recovery. This keeps you strong and prevents injuries. Strong muscles burn more calories, even when resting. This helps with weight loss.

Increases Satiety

High protein meals make you feel full longer. This reduces the urge to snack between meals. Less snacking means fewer calories consumed. Feeling full helps control portion sizes too. You can enjoy your meals without overeating.

Boosts Metabolism

Protein increases your metabolism. Your body burns more calories to digest protein. This is called the thermic effect of food. A higher metabolism helps burn fat faster. Over time, this aids in weight loss.

Helps Preserve Lean Muscle Mass

During weight loss, muscle mass can decrease. High protein meals help preserve this lean muscle. More muscle means a higher calorie burn at rest. This supports a healthy weight loss journey. Maintaining muscle mass also improves strength and fitness.

Reduces Cravings

Protein influences hunger hormones. It lowers levels of ghrelin, which causes hunger. This can reduce cravings for unhealthy foods. Eating enough protein helps stick to a healthy diet. Managing cravings is crucial for weight loss success.

Animal-based Options

Animal proteins are popular for their high-quality amino acids and are often considered complete proteins. They are typically packed with nutrients that your body needs for muscle growth and repair. Think chicken breast, lean beef, and fish like salmon. But it’s not just about picking any animal protein.

Consider the source and preparation methods. Opt for grass-fed beef or wild-caught fish, which might be healthier for you. I remember once switching to grilled chicken instead of fried, and the difference was noticeable in my energy levels.

Plant-based Alternatives

Don’t overlook plant-based proteins. These can be just as effective for weight loss and muscle maintenance. Legumes, tofu, and quinoa are excellent choices. They offer fiber, which aids digestion and keeps you full longer. Have you ever tried a quinoa salad with black beans? It’s not only filling but also delicious.

Plant proteins can sometimes lack one or more essential amino acids. Mixing different sources, like beans and rice, can help you create a complete protein profile. This combination can be a fun experiment in your kitchen!

Egg-centric Dishes

Eggs are a versatile and affordable protein source that can be the star of your breakfast. You can scramble them with spinach and feta for a nutrient boost. Or try a classic omelet stuffed with turkey and veggies. If you’re feeling adventurous, whip up a batch of egg muffins packed with your favorite ingredients. Don’t forget to season them well to enhance the flavors!

Protein Smoothies

Smoothies are a quick and easy way to get your protein fix in the morning. Start with a base of Greek yogurt or protein powder. Add a handful of spinach and a banana for sweetness. Throw in some chia seeds for an extra protein punch. Blend it all together, and you’ve got a refreshing, energizing breakfast.

Overnight Oats

Overnight oats are perfect if you prefer a grab-and-go breakfast. Mix rolled oats with your choice of milk and a scoop of protein powder. Add berries, nuts, or even a dollop of almond butter for added flavor and texture. Let it sit in the fridge overnight. You’ll wake up to a creamy, satisfying breakfast that’s ready to eat.

Snacks To Boost Protein Intake

Snacking can be a powerful ally in your weight loss journey. High-protein snacks keep you full longer. They help you avoid unhealthy cravings. They support muscle repair and growth. Choose snacks that are not only tasty but also protein-rich. Here are some great options to consider.

Greek Yogurt Parfaits

Greek yogurt is rich in protein and calcium. Create a parfait by layering yogurt with fresh berries. Add a sprinkle of granola for crunch. This snack is not only nutritious but also satisfying. It’s perfect for a mid-morning or afternoon pick-me-up.

Nuts And Seeds Mixes

Nuts and seeds are excellent protein sources. Combine almonds, walnuts, and sunflower seeds. Add a handful of pumpkin seeds for extra flavor. This mix is portable and easy to prepare. It provides healthy fats and protein, keeping hunger at bay.

Protein Bars

Protein bars offer a convenient protein boost. They are perfect for on-the-go snacking. Choose bars with natural ingredients. Look for options with at least 10 grams of protein. Avoid those with high sugar content. These bars can be a quick solution to satisfy hunger.

Storage And Reheating Tips

Proper storage keeps your meals fresh and delicious. Use airtight containers to maintain flavor and prevent spoilage. Separate your proteins from veggies to retain their texture when reheated. Label each container with a date to avoid eating anything past its prime. When reheating, use methods that preserve moisture—like covering your dish in the microwave or reheating on the stove with a bit of water. Ever had rubbery chicken? That’s a reheat fail you can easily avoid.

Importance Of Fiber

Fiber is crucial in any diet. It aids digestion and prevents bloating. Fiber adds bulk to your meals without extra calories. This helps keep hunger at bay. High-fiber foods like vegetables and grains are excellent choices. They slow down digestion, making you feel full longer. This reduces snacking and helps control calorie intake.

Healthy Fats Inclusion

Healthy fats are essential for your body. They provide energy and support cell growth. Fats also help absorb vitamins and minerals. Avocados, nuts, and olive oil are great sources. They make meals satisfying and curb cravings. Including healthy fats in meals prevents overeating. It balances the meal’s nutritional profile, promoting weight loss.

Carbs In Moderation

Carbs should be consumed wisely. Too many carbs can lead to weight gain. Choose complex carbs over simple sugars. Whole grains, legumes, and vegetables are ideal. They provide lasting energy and prevent sugar spikes. Moderate carb intake helps maintain blood sugar levels. This keeps energy steady and supports weight loss goals.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can You Lose Weight Eating High Protein Meals?

Yes, you can lose weight by eating high-protein meals. Protein helps increase satiety, reduce hunger, and boost metabolism. Combining high-protein foods with regular exercise and a balanced diet supports weight loss. Always consult a healthcare professional for personalized advice.

What Is The Best Protein Food For Weight Loss?

Lean chicken, fish, and turkey are excellent protein sources for weight loss. Eggs and Greek yogurt also help. These foods are low in calories and high in essential nutrients, promoting satiety. Incorporate legumes and plant-based proteins like tofu for variety and balanced nutrition in your weight loss journey.

How To Eat 30g Protein Every Meal?

Consume lean meats, eggs, dairy, or plant-based proteins like beans and tofu. Add protein-rich grains like quinoa and nuts. Pair with vegetables for balanced meals. Plan portions to ensure 30g protein per serving. Use protein powder if needed.
